Transaction 502e105a63f5da2a0d8ae7697772a508befdfb9e67c06d61e500ce918f6245f2

1 Input
2 Outputs
  • 502e105a63f5da2a0d8ae7697772a508befdfb9e67c06d61e500ce918f6245f2:0
  • value  100427
    address  1DP44MtBBXYYP4LJQSsBfUsecwyGbtEgRX
  • 502e105a63f5da2a0d8ae7697772a508befdfb9e67c06d61e500ce918f6245f2:1
  • value  1483252
    address  358AP5Pq2HDDUyY7JZvk5ZFRiCTB9pTC5p